Job Description
Load and unload deliveries observing the Health and Safety and Manual Handling procedures
· Take/ oversee the receipt of goods and materials into the store and check for defects
· Check delivery notes against goods received and the order placed and indicate discrepancies to supplier, site management and procurement department
· Always file delivery notes as required
· Oversee and help loading of site vehicles for sites running from the compound
· Hand/ deliver materials to the Tradespersons working within the properties as requested
· Complete and maintain accurate records and paperwork where necessary, including records of materials issued to properties
· Maintain and care for all company tools
· Ensure that the site is kept clean and tidy at all times
· Transporting materials using pallet trucks handling equipment as required
· Disposing of waste materials safely, in line with HSE regulations
· Monitor supplies and notify relevant site manager of stockouts and material defects
· Maintain all documentation in accordance with PiLON Procedures
· Keep accurate stock control and run monthly inventories
· Work in accordance with any training and instructions given and bring to the attention of the company any shortcomings and defects in the management systems and protective measures
· To attend all relevant training courses, including all health and safety courses arranged by the company
· Undertake all work to a high standard with minimal risk to Health and Safety. Be responsible for your own safety and all other around you and wear appropriate clothing and PPE.
· Work with others and provide a courteous and considerate service to members of the public.
